Transaction 238d1ccc62b7cf10b55ba0460b9167f632e55fc3b8a9ca3cc524707731e03500

20 Input
2 Outputs
  • 238d1ccc62b7cf10b55ba0460b9167f632e55fc3b8a9ca3cc524707731e03500:0
  • value  850371
    address  366z4uo6MKjqrUPZQTM31x5tiJTwaHqjtL
  • 238d1ccc62b7cf10b55ba0460b9167f632e55fc3b8a9ca3cc524707731e03500:1
  • value  36996979
    address  1KWaGEiWzL6tkk7mMMCCRvYEQX4K4fJMBL